English to English
self-gratification
(s/E/lf_,gr/&/t/@/f/@/'k/eI//S//@/n
)
noun (n)
- indiscipline with regard to sensuous pleasures(noun.attribute)source: wordnet30
- the act of satisfying your own desires and giving yourself pleasure(noun.act)source: wordnet30